Tunisia to begin trade with COMESA member States by late 2019

Tunisia will begin its trade with the Common Market for Eastern and Southern Africa (COMESA) member States by late 2019, Trade Minister Omar Behi said Wednesday at a high-level workshop on the practicalities for Tunisia’s adherence to the COMESA. He noted that a list of products to be exported towards the COMESA is under preparation by a committee gathering the private sector and the different representatives of the concerned Tunisian ministries. Tunisia takes part in WorldFood Moscow

Tunisia is participating in WorldFood Moscow, Russia’s leading food and drink exhibition held on September 24-27. Ten Tunisian companies display their products ed in this fair, with dates, olive oil, pasta, confectionery products, sugar, fresh and frozen fruits and vegetables and canned tuna and sardines. The Tunisian enterprises seek to find potential distributors in Russia, further explore opportunities on offer and put the spotlight on the export potential in the agri-food sector.
